  2. Or, what I sometimes do is to set the sample to Cut Itself and then put in an extra note after the cymbal with 0 velocity, effectively causing the sample to be cut off by a silent extra note. Useful for those annoying instrument samples that have built-in delay and tails, too. Try it, it's handy. :-)

  5. I realise the liberalism of the remix may be hard to judge without an intimate knowledge of the games and tracks remixed herein, so here's a breakdown of the mix:

    0:05 - 0:23: The Bridge To Grunty's Lair theme, done pretty faithfully.

    0:23 - 1:12: transitions into the chord progression from the Lair theme proper. Picks up the melody midway through, and riffs around it but doesn't stray too far.

    1:12 - 1:31: An eight-bar solo built around the Lair theme chord progression. This is the only completely original melody found in this mix.

    1:31 - 1:51: This is Klungo's theme from Banjo-Tooie, slowed wayyy down just to be different. Again, I've riffed around it and embellished it.

    1:51 - 2:10: Joined by a countermelody that is mostly original, but informed by the Lair theme motif.

    2:10 - 2:29: Part of the chord progression from the Lair theme, drama'd up. :)

    2:29 - 2:39: This is my version of the intro from the Lair theme :)

    2:39 - end: This last bit is taken from the Final Boss Battle music and riffed around with but still very recognisable to any Banjo fan.

    Hope that helps :)
